Output 51083921e7d054ede3bc70604110593d486e0819ec3756ccd6769f6e314d192b:0

value
25094
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c4c0589e9e2fe6b52d316dd8d29d17af2d9d54e OP_EQUAL
address
MHmnHDvquf9292ck8XG37nmkbMQDYu7i2t
transaction
51083921e7d054ede3bc70604110593d486e0819ec3756ccd6769f6e314d192b
spent
true